About Author

Scott Cawthon

Scott Braden Cawthon (born June 4, 1978) is an American video game developer, writer, and producer best known for creating Five Nights at Freddy's, a series of horror video games which expanded into a media franchise. Cawthon began his career developing family-friendly Christian video games to minimal success. He transitioned to horror with the first Five Nights at Freddy's game in 2014 which was a major commercial and critical success that gained a cult following. Cawthon has led development for eight games in the main series, as well as four spin-offs. Outside of the games, Cawthon wrote several stories, including novels and the screenplay for the Five Nights at Freddy's film (2023) and its sequel Five Nights at Freddy's 2 (2025), both of which he also produced.

Description

When Mouse’s dad asks her to clean out her dead grandmother's house, she says yes. After all, how bad could it be? Answer: pretty bad. Grandma was a hoarder, and her house is stuffed with useless rubbish. That would be horrific enough, but there’s more—Mouse stumbles across her step-grandfather’s journal, which at first seems to be filled with nonsensical rants... until Mouse encounters some of the terrifying things he described for herself. Alone in the woods with her dog, Mouse finds herself face to face with a series of impossible terrors—because sometimes the things that go bump in the night are real, and they’re looking for you. And if she doesn’t face them head on, she might not survive to tell the tale.
